How to convert Meter per Second to Mile per Hour

To convert Meter per Second to Mile per Hour, use the formula: m/s × 2.2369363 = mph. For example, 1 m/s equals 2.2369363 mph. Simply enter the value in the input box above, and the result will appear instantly. You can also click the swap button to convert in the opposite direction.

Formula
m/s × 2.2369363 = mph

Meter per Second to Mile per Hour Conversion Table

Meter per Second (m/s) Mile per Hour (mph)
0.001 0.00223694
0.01 0.0223694
0.1 0.223694
0.5 1.1184681
1 2.2369363
2 4.4738726
5 11.184681
10 22.369363
25 55.923407
50 111.84681
100 223.69363
250 559.23407
500 1,118.4681
1,000 2,236.9363
